Is Cujo a true story?

Is Cujo a true story?

2024-10-12 12:44
2 answers

Cujo is a made-up story. The author crafted the plot and characters to build a suspenseful and terrifying narrative that doesn't draw from real-life incidents.

No, Cujo isn't a true story. It's a fictional horror tale created by the author's imagination.

Who are the main characters in the 'Cujo' True Story?

The most prominent character is of course Cujo, the dog. But we also have the human characters. For example, there is a woman and her young son. They are in a very difficult situation when they are stuck in a car with Cujo outside, trying to get at them. These characters are important as they show the human side of the story, the fear and the struggle for survival against the rabid dog.

Is Cujo considered science fiction?

Cujo definitely isn't science fiction. It belongs to the horror genre, where the main element is the fear and danger posed by the rabid dog. There are no typical science fiction elements like advanced technology or alternate universes in it.
